Why it worked

'Just this and nothing else' leans on a curiosity gap, but the gap is too wide with no anchor, so viewers cannot tell if this is about business, mindset, or a product, and most swipe before the payoff lands. The specificity lever is missing entirely, no number, no named person, no concrete situation, which is what usually carries his creator-manager content. A minimalist hook only works when the visual frame instantly communicates the subject, otherwise it reads as cryptic rather than confident.

Avoid

Vague, context-free hooks like 'Just this and nothing else' force viewers to decode meaning before getting value, and the lack of a clear topic or stake gives the algorithm nothing to match to an audience. Pair minimalist captions with a visually self-explanatory frame, or commit to a specific claim in the first line.

Why flat engagement

3 comments and 5 shares on 3,112 views means viewers had no clear takeaway to react to or pass along, since the hook never named a topic, tension, or insight worth quoting. Without a specific claim or question, there is nothing to argue with, agree with, or tag a friend on.
